Kingfisher gets closer to Oneworld
Indian airline Kingfisher has just gained membership-elect status of the world’s premier aviation alliance, Oneworld. Should it make the grade, the Oneworld membership will move India’s leading airline considerably up in the world, particularly thanks to a code-sharing deal with British Airways. Should it clear Oneworld entry requirements, 56 Indian cities will be added to the alliance’s map.
